What is Twilight All About?
At its essence, Twilight revolves around the unlikely romance between Bella Swan, a shy and awkward teenager, and Edward Cullen, a mysterious vampire with a heart of gold. Set in the rain-soaked town of Forks, Washington, the story unfolds as Bella navigates her new life while uncovering the dark secrets of the Cullen family. Along the way, she finds herself caught in a dangerous triangle involving Edward and Jacob Black, a shape-shifting werewolf who becomes her close friend.

The Characters That Define Twilight
No discussion of Twilight would be complete without talking about its iconic characters. From Bella and Edward to Jacob and the rest of the Cullen clan, each character brings something unique to the table. Let’s take a closer look at some of the key players in this unforgettable saga:
- Bella Swan: The protagonist of the series, Bella is often described as plain and ordinary. However, her strength and determination shine through as she faces unimaginable challenges.
- Edward Cullen: The brooding vampire with a tragic past, Edward captures hearts with his intelligence, wit, and unwavering devotion to Bella.
- Jacob Black: The loyal and fiery werewolf, Jacob provides a counterpoint to Edward’s calm demeanor. His friendship with Bella evolves into something deeper, adding tension to the story.
- The Cullen Family: Comprising Carlisle, Esme, Rosalie, Emmett, Alice, and Jasper, the Cullen family is a tight-knit group of vampires who adopt Bella as one of their own.
Who is Stephanie Meyer?
Stephanie Meyer is the mastermind behind the Twilight saga. Born on December 24, 1973, in Hartford, Connecticut, Meyer grew up loving stories and literature. She credits authors like Jane Austen and Charlotte Brontë for influencing her writing style. Before becoming a full-time author, Meyer worked as a stay-at-home mom, spending her free time dreaming up the world of Twilight.

Meyer’s debut novel, Twilight, was published in 2005 and quickly became a bestseller. Since then, she has written numerous books, including the Midnight Sun series, which offers a unique perspective on the original story. Twilight in Numbers: Stats That Will Blow Your Mind
Want to know just how big Twilight really is? Here are some mind-blowing stats to give you an idea:
- Twilight sold over 100 million copies worldwide, making it one of the best-selling book series of all time.
- The Twilight movie franchise grossed more than $3.3 billion at the box office, proving its massive appeal to audiences globally.
- Stephanie Meyer’s books have been translated into 37 languages, ensuring that fans from every corner of the globe can enjoy her stories.

Twilight vs. Other Vampire Stories
While Twilight isn’t the first story to feature vampires, it certainly stands out from the crowd. Unlike classic vampire tales, Twilight focuses on the emotional aspects of immortality rather than the horror. Edward and his family choose to abstain from human blood, presenting a moral dilemma that adds depth to their character arcs.
